Okla. Stat. tit. 51, § 67

Recess - Trial after adjournment

Added by Laws 1915, c. 131, § 17, emerg. eff

The Senate when organized and sitting as a court of impeachment, shall have power to recess from time to time, and hold sessions after the adjournment of the Legislature.
